Output fdbb623ea8cf52dc72f85f6c27939365890240e145cb7b570d98205de18081bf:2

value
979914
script pubkey
OP_0 OP_PUSHBYTES_20 62b3526c698eea64840f55b04f4ece41b85b22c8
address
bc1qv2e4ymrf3m4xfpq02kcy7nkwgxu9kgkg4uejpd
transaction
fdbb623ea8cf52dc72f85f6c27939365890240e145cb7b570d98205de18081bf
spent
true